6. Maintenance Before Long-Time Storage

If the engine is not used for long time, do the necessary maintenance
before its storage.
Firstly, take off the fuel tank, drain out all fuel, and clean the dirt and
water inside the tank. Open the fuel cock, unscrew the drain plug at
the bottom of carburetor, drain out fuel in carburetor thoroughly, and
then tighten the drain plug.
Secondly, unscrew the drain plug at the bottom of the crankcase and
drain out the lubricant oil in the crankcase thoroughly, then tighten
the drain plug.
Finally, clean the surface of the engine with clean cloth, remove the
dirt and dust etc. Then store the engine in a well-ventilated, dirt-free
place.
